About the role
Oscilar is building an AI Risk Decisioning Platform for banks, fintechs, and digital organizations to manage fraud, credit, and compliance risk. This is the first dedicated security engineering hire, focusing on product and application security, partnering with the Infra team, and shaping LLM/agent security. Responsibilities include threat modeling, authentication/authorization design, AppSec program setup, LLM guardrails, incident response, and collaboration with product teams.
Requirements
Candidates need strong software engineering fundamentals with 5+ years building software, the last 3+ in application or product security at a fintech or data-heavy SaaS company. Must have hands-on code review skills in Java, Python, or Go, and experience with SSO, SAML, OAuth 2.0, JWT, mTLS, JOSE, multi-tenant authorization, and PII handling. Nice-to-haves include AWS security primitives, Kubernetes, SOC 2/PCI/ISO 27001 audit experience, SAST rule tuning, and relevant certifications.
